vscode uml
时间: 2023-10-02 20:08:54 浏览: 251
在 Visual Studio Code(简称 VS Code)中绘制 UML 图可以通过使用一些扩展来实现。以下是一些常用的 VS Code 扩展程序,可用于绘制 UML 图:
1. PlantUML:这是一个广泛使用的 UML 绘图工具,它使用简单的文本语法来描述 UML 图。您可以在 VS Code 中安装 PlantUML 扩展,然后使用 `.puml` 或 `.plantuml` 文件扩展名创建并编辑 PlantUML 文件。通过使用 PlantUML 扩展,您可以将 PlantUML 代码转换为 UML 图。
2. Papyrus:这是一个强大的 UML 建模工具,它提供了图形界面来创建和编辑 UML 图。在 VS Code 中,您可以安装 Papyrus 扩展,并使用 `.di` 或 `.uml` 文件扩展名创建和编辑 Papyrus 文件。通过使用 Papyrus 扩展,您可以使用图形界面快速绘制各种类型的 UML 图。
3. yUML:这是另一个基于文本语法的轻量级 UML 绘图工具。与 PlantUML 类似,您可以在 VS Code 中安装 yUML 扩展,然后使用 `.yuml` 文件扩展名创建和编辑 yUML 文件。yUML 扩展将根据 yUML 代码生成相应的 UML 图。
这些扩展都可以通过 VS Code 的扩展商店进行安装。您可以根据自己的需求和偏好选择适合您的 UML 绘图工具。
相关问题
vscode uml插件
Visual Studio Code有很多UML插件可供选择,以下是一些常用的插件:
1. PlantUML:这个插件使用PlantUML语言来创建UML图。用户使用文本编辑器来编写PlantUML,并且该插件可以将文本转换为图形化的UML图。链接:https://marketplace.visualstudio.com/items?itemName=jebbs.plantuml
2. Draw.io Integration:这个插件可以让用户在Visual Studio Code中使用Draw.io在线编辑器来创建UML图。链接:https://marketplace.visualstudio.com/items?itemName=hediet.vscode-drawio
3. UML Diagrams:这个插件可以为Visual Studio Code提供多种UML图表类型,包括类图、序列图、状态图等。链接:https://marketplace.visualstudio.com/items?itemName=bierner.uml-diagrams
这些插件都提供了不同的UML图表类型和功能,具体使用取决于用户的需求和习惯。
vscode uml预览
### 如何在 VSCode 中预览 UML 图
为了能够在 Visual Studio Code (VSCode) 中成功预览 UML 图,需要安装特定的插件组合来支持 PlantUML 文件以及图形渲染。
#### 安装必要的扩展
首先,需安装 `PlantUML` 插件用于解析 `.puml` 文件语法。此外,还需配合安装能够处理图表生成的工具——Graphviz。具体来说,推荐安装名为 `PlantUML` 的插件以便于编辑和理解 PlantUML 代码[^1]。与此同时,为了实现图像的实际呈现,则建议额外安装 `PlantUML-Simple Viewer` 或者其他具备相似功能的支持 Graphviz 渲染能力的插件[^3]。
#### 创建并查看 .puml 文件
完成上述设置之后,在项目目录下新建一个带有 `.puml` 后缀名的新文件即可开始创建 UML 图表的内容。当保存该文件时,得益于已配置好的环境,用户可以在侧边栏即时看到所编写的 PlantUML 文本对应的可视化效果更新。
```plaintext
@startuml
title 商品选购活动图
:start;
:浏览商品;
if (找到心仪的商品?) then (yes)
:加入购物车;
else (no)
:继续浏览;
endif
:结算订单;
stop
@enduml
```
通过这种方式,不仅简化了开发流程中的文档记录工作,同时也提高了团队协作效率,使得技术交流更加直观有效。
阅读全文
相关推荐
















